This map, like many others, I find the objectives confusing. It's almost as if the map author just slams ever conceivable objective in there, with no consideration for how they fit together.

For instance, all objectives are required. That alone is meaningless, because it means the map really only need one objective, the most difficult to accomplish - in this case, nullifying the stupefying amour of close-spaced enemy objects.

But then, we have the "reclaim objective. It triggers somewhere in the middle of the campaign, approximately when the Creeper is beat back to only occupy part of the inner ring. But why?  Just for feeling good? it accomplish nothing. As the classic saying goes, it's like wetting yourself in dark pants, you get a warm feeling, but nobody notices.

And the hold objective? if at least it continued to count down, but everybody that completes this map will have the very same hold objective - 20 minutes. So why?

And then of course, last, and equally unimportant, "activate totems". Same as Reclaim - a meaningless participation prize.

I'd like to say good things about this map, such as the clever ways that absorber terrain is deployed to  reduce the overwhelming advantages of breeder terrain, the clever interspersing of the different types of breeder terrain in the center, but I'm just perennially annoyed at getting these meaningless objectives.
